Transaction e0df29ddc071651fdb3d683811d99dadbff6fe76f484cf21dcb8433d78c6904a
1 Input
1 Output
-
e0df29ddc071651fdb3d683811d99dadbff6fe76f484cf21dcb8433d78c6904a:0
- value
- 98776503
- script pubkey
- OP_0 OP_PUSHBYTES_20 ace01486569ea9484cd57cd06e0a1b1431e59fb2
- address
- bc1q4nspfpjkn655snx40ngxuzsmzsc7t8ajrr3gzl